What is the California CalFresh Overissuance Notice?
The California CalFresh Overissuance Notice is a critical document issued by the California Department of Social Services aimed at informing recipients about an overissuance of CalFresh benefits. This legal notice serves multiple purposes, notably defining the recipients' rights and responsibilities regarding the overissuance. It is essential for recipients to understand that they must contact their county within 10 days of receiving this notice to address the issue effectively.
This document includes key components that help recipients navigate the process of resolving their overissuance situation. Recognizing its significance can prevent further complications in benefit allocation.
Purpose and Benefits of the California CalFresh Overissuance Notice
The primary purpose of the California CalFresh Overissuance Notice is to inform recipients about the overissuance and the potential penalties associated with not addressing it. By acknowledging the notice, recipients can fulfill their responsibility and avoid further complications with their benefits.
Additionally, recipients have the right to request a hearing if they disagree with the overissuance decision. Timely communication with county services is advantageous, ensuring that recipients can clarify their situation and maintain their eligibility for benefits without unnecessary delays.

Who is eligible to receive the California CalFresh Overissuance Notice?
Eligibility for the California CalFresh Overissuance Notice applies to recipients of CalFresh benefits who have been informed of an overissuance. If you have received a notice, you are likely eligible.
What should I do if I disagree with the overissuance amount?
If you disagree with the overissuance, you have the right to request a hearing. Be sure to contact your county's office within the prescribed time mentioned in the notice.
How soon must I contact the county about the overissuance?
You are required to contact the county within 10 days of receiving the notice to prevent benefits from being applied to the overissuance.
